AGREEING
You’re perfectly right.
I couldn’t agree more.
Absolutely.
Exactly.
I suppose so.
That’s true, I suppose.
I strongly agree with you.
You might be right there.
This is exactly what I think.
You´ve just spoken my mind
DISAGREEING
I don’t really agree.
I can’t really go along with you there.
I think you’re mistaken.
I’m afraid I can’t agree with you there.
I see your point, but…
Yes, but it depends.
That may well be true, but…
Yes, but on the other hand…
That’s not really how I see it.
LINKING WORDS
Addition: (and)
as well as; in addition to that;
besides that ; furthermore;
moreover; what’s more
Contrast: (but)
although; while; whereas; as a contrast
even though ; in spite of
despite; nevertheless; though
nonetheless; however;
yet; even so; still; though
on the other hand , on the other side
Reason: (because)
as; since; that’s why;
because of this, in reason
Result: (so)
therefore; as a conclusion, as a consequence
consequently; for instance
as a result, based on
Condition: (if)
unless; in case; so long as; whether
as long as; provided that
